Output af0023181631be81f4a0ebd591bc1bc23b154f7cd59a49b70b0e3db0981bd001:29

value
32988217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 028afa895ef3c9a5169abac96a762e248b839cb5 OP_EQUAL
address
M88c5DjU9dzKLRZVzDjXrniMbHv1M2mBhp
transaction
af0023181631be81f4a0ebd591bc1bc23b154f7cd59a49b70b0e3db0981bd001
spent
true